#930401 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#930401 is composed of 57.6% red, 1.6%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.3% magenta, 99.3%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 1.2 degrees, a saturation of 98.6% and a lightness of 29%. #930401 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0802 with #270000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

#930401 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#930401 has RGB values of R:147, G:4,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.97, Y:0.99,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9634817.
